Minutemen Get 4-0 Win Versus Washington
Boston turned a good performance from starting pitcher Bob Scott into a 4-0 triumph over the Washington Eagles at Minuteman Stadium. The Minutemen go to 58-96, putting them last in the Federal Association East.

The Minutemen picked up the win with a combination of good hitting and good pitching.

"Bob was exceptional and he pitched with a purpose," said Boston manager Dode Edwards.
